Soyini is 2006 GHS Miss Heritage Pageant winner

Soyini Toby is the winner of this year’s GHS Miss Heritage Pageant.

She won from a field of five contestants in the show held by the Girls’ High School under the theme “Celebrating our Vincentian identity” for the 27th anniversary of the nation’s Independence.{{more}}

The five contestants definitely celebrated their Vincentian identity in fine style with their national dresses, displays of talent and interview skills.

Toby was victorious, copping the awards for the best interview and best evening wear. Sherina Slater danced her way into first runner- up position, taking the best talent award, while Sheridan Haynes was the second runner-up. Shanelle Grant won the Miss Congeniality award and Crystal Bacchus was Miss Photogenic.

The show was interspersed with singing renditions by Felicia George and Janet Jackson, two students of the school along with soca artiste Icon. The G.H.S models, trained by Deputy Headgirl Kimeisha Bailey and wearing designs by 5th former, Tisa Providence, were a hit with the audience. Dance performances were done by the well-known La Gracia Dance Company and the very energetic “Kaos”.

Vynette Frederick added to the evening’s entertainment by being a very humorous Master of Ceremonies.
